Telia Sonera gives notice to 1,200 Swedish employees

Telia Sonera gives notice to 1,200 Swedish employeesStockholm  - Nordic telecommunications group Telia Sonera said Monday it had given notice to 1,200 Swedish employees.

The move was in line with a cost-cutting package announced in February 2008, and would mainly impact its broadband services.

A year ago, the group said it planned to cut 2,900 jobs of which two-thirds were to impact Sweden.

The measure was estimated to cost some 3 billion kronor (378 million dollars) of which slightly more than half was to be carried in 2008.

ANZ Bank reviews Satyam links

ANZ Bank reviews Satyam linksMelbourne, Jan. 12 : In the wake of Hyderabad-based Satyam Computer Services'' billion dollar corporate scandal, the management of ANZ Bank has announced that it will reviewing its links with the firm.

ANZ Bank has around 100 Satyam contractors who support IT projects. The bank''s Indian subsidiary which employs under 2000 people, primarily uses these contractors.

Last week, the bank told its employees that it would develop a contingency plan, while admitting that its relationship with Satyam was "modest".

A fix is available for Mac's mail problems

A fix is available for Mac's mail problemsHamburg  - Mac OS X's mail program sometimes stops showing all of the messages on launch. One potential cause of this is an extremely high number of e-mail messages in the inbox, particularly when that number reaches several thousand.

To solve the problem, copy the "mail" folder found in the Library section of the your private directory. Then open the original mail file and delete the "Envelope Index" found there.

Ergonomic computer mice: Keeping the PC mouse from biting

Ergonomic computer mice: Keeping the PC mouse from bitingBerlin  - Around 10 to 20 per cent of all computer users report aches and pains related to the use of the mouse.

"The repetition of stereotypical movements in particular can lead to chronic disorders," explains occupational psychologist Hardo Sorgatz from the Technical University of Darmstadt. Specialists often speak of repetitive stress injury (RSI) syndrome, known popularly as "mouse arm."

Mini computers enough for standard tasks

Mini computers enough for standard tasksHamburg  - Mini computers are often an alternative to traditional PCs, at least when it comes to standard tasks. Buyers of these devices are acquiring a full-value computer for an affordable price, concluded Computer Bild magazine in a test of eight models.

Mini PCs generally come with at least one DVD burner installed, and many also come with wireless LAN (WLAN) as well. While they generally contain very little space for expansion, it is nevertheless possible to upgrade the machines using external hard drives, TV cards, or WLAN antenna via the USB port.
